diff options
author | Sebastien Fabbro <bicatali@gentoo.org> | 2012-08-09 16:32:51 +0000 |
---|---|---|
committer | Sebastien Fabbro <bicatali@gentoo.org> | 2012-08-09 16:32:51 +0000 |
commit | 12b97a173242b2978225b242ae9f46a3979e7d87 (patch) | |
tree | 2cd4c02bce9f5d1dc9a743edc56cbf389a9cf11c /dev-libs/libtecla | |
parent | sci-chemistry/ccpn: Update the patches (diff) | |
download | historical-12b97a173242b2978225b242ae9f46a3979e7d87.tar.gz historical-12b97a173242b2978225b242ae9f46a3979e7d87.tar.bz2 historical-12b97a173242b2978225b242ae9f46a3979e7d87.zip |
Version bump
Package-Manager: portage-2.2.01.20796-prefix/cvs/Linux x86_64
Diffstat (limited to 'dev-libs/libtecla')
-rw-r--r-- | dev-libs/libtecla/ChangeLog | 9 | ||||
-rw-r--r-- | dev-libs/libtecla/Manifest | 13 | ||||
-rw-r--r-- | dev-libs/libtecla/libtecla-1.6.2.ebuild | 45 | ||||
-rw-r--r-- | dev-libs/libtecla/metadata.xml | 12 |
4 files changed, 70 insertions, 9 deletions
diff --git a/dev-libs/libtecla/ChangeLog b/dev-libs/libtecla/ChangeLog index f43137628c65..1d5f4a38b1ce 100644 --- a/dev-libs/libtecla/ChangeLog +++ b/dev-libs/libtecla/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for dev-libs/libtecla #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-libs/libtecla/ChangeLog,v 1.22 2012/08/05 09:40:11 jlec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-libs/libtecla/ChangeLog,v 1.23 2012/08/09 16:32:51 bicatali Exp $ + +*libtecla-1.6.2 (09 Aug 2012) + + 09 Aug 2012; SĂ©bastien Fabbro <bicatali@gentoo.org> +libtecla-1.6.2.ebuild, + metadata.xml: + Version bump 05 Aug 2012; Justin Lecher <jlec@gentoo.org> -libtecla-1.6.1.ebuild, -libtecla-1.6.1-r1.ebuild: @@ -97,4 +103,3 @@ Initial import, by Peter Simons <simons+gentoo@cryp.to> and olivier.fisette@sympatico.ca, slightly modified by me See bug #39393 - diff --git a/dev-libs/libtecla/Manifest b/dev-libs/libtecla/Manifest index 0b3eb3470069..2d7a360e0c20 100644 --- a/dev-libs/libtecla/Manifest +++ b/dev-libs/libtecla/Manifest @@ -10,14 +10,15 @@ AUX libtecla-1.6.1-parallel_build.patch 908 SHA256 7322db23cfd06f9c29c5abb4ec629 AUX libtecla-1.6.1-parallel_build2.patch 1484 SHA256 799367e7a16fa4264507b1cdbe7aeb9ff4b85bec44d2198580c8fcb9061aa072 SHA512 de7e74aa47ffc827ed3cbca7456b5ece59396df067375d5d2eb81eeaf7b99aad077cc36413290865820cf59d9a736b3bc362eb80ff46f3179ebf5f52f73949c4 WHIRLPOOL 069f5a7cc8c54026e9e586bf740baf6d1ca8ffe441b1c757fde7f2658b769f44c52255c67b71fb65af05a914522da003e754dffff2ce154c214e747c97a32541 AUX libtecla-1.6.1-prll-install.patch 1309 SHA256 1589b62dcbd97bda7029361dbf844530416dbae195669e14ddf7e18f20667a74 SHA512 263a33d3b16f54ab66542e408c0e9c978b7a2d8c8a44412a2b2adeea332de284a0968e5a76c632baef3f709b74260d1276f5430cb8c2d61fe1c7e84246910ea1 WHIRLPOOL 3264397e425de85062c6d0c9a1509b441cd3156877a0a59ee7b713a4896ec8e6a73b4ba4ab6a326dc736846091b24a5c8d7a85ea192fa74379caca4db90cc53b DIST libtecla-1.6.1.tar.gz 518995 SHA256 21db2947bd1415070e0462673aa9bed04610946e09169fcd63e02557b0d999a1 SHA512 89d550868c99739b5cfd0ddba45f61d9a8fd1454c7044f29db6cced9cd1de83b895409706a8b85024d6c75678469a4b8b39dd184322d01e1ab6b5faf03c90fc7 WHIRLPOOL 409b4c1c62810f69cd2f0d08761e52f22045ee6d936aa4c69b8da99bf66319d3716def4f7411947cfc49eeb17d27178511115f50b09f25356087bfbe45ea87e8 +DIST libtecla-1.6.2.tar.gz 535977 SHA256 8c61db528364f4e88e34e79eb3730adf54e43c594cf12faf712117a6d20eb7b8 SHA512 cabfaa4ac386bceee6cd2887010af0c64b98f545ee5c2d367c3594925985df43525bfb5f028890904c66d0f767fc2cb0585a8500cbb06ffd10b7cd7a6d56adb1 WHIRLPOOL bbc6eb0cc9fa8d28a4b635dd2a40203abf43e578c5953e8a3ee219bed25bc3b5ab1ff50d9ab246f76f0b402f1b0244217c1a17a846783025bc4c0451ce04281b EBUILD libtecla-1.6.1-r2.ebuild 1049 SHA256 84478055f6228fe1acd0cac2e9597da2d01b09a82035a9c19e2652b4277a8514 SHA512 ee2d4621abba4285358e231556ee2e69aabcf82e3f99a98378dd302a6aed4626eaa4fb1084457b9b049af11d78056a0cd0bba55199b28784c4c131f5747a7c2e WHIRLPOOL df7408283155d6d351c20171d0a3f494a6bfa65e6c2e2b4d41b40f0cd099618b212d2f650aab6dc1c8158e0b352abb5e3c84e70f1dbc9d47d1e4cb80f107633d -MISC ChangeLog 3594 SHA256 46df5d2ebeb8dc915a9e034a9b1b1b9a62ef573c14cef7dbd758055a77b7264c SHA512 0d0a5f7791f6bdccff6407a4c18ccfafa94a4acac3f1597ace1f5de5a33a6e8013e38fbe06b248b81d7007002078b41f93eb9bbd0f043505247e5aa4f8801980 WHIRLPOOL 492695f381f8c88709a7c249457a440f355be547b98df48fc868d17433cc8bcbd524570c6eb06d0b686b9484a45732884f86fec6afbde67560148a594f152f12 -MISC metadata.xml 157 SHA256 750cb9e46ac2b77e1adf73de43c186a8c2d2234a9c6a89d9358d0969dc5cf8ac SHA512 511d9e615c29eefcdd18c299ec142f8d535aeeaa54da8df92d2c723e30c27a5ac532f369f51b008005ceef5c0c6616e2754587691fa1f1e42fa718d33ae8c756 WHIRLPOOL 8cf276bea6d6211d791b31f8f9f056976f11d6e6b05ed43e097d25692a30b4967d4ed490658ae14d3384c8e6ace0f648f0285a535155888e0e029d939d5f7aa2 +EBUILD libtecla-1.6.2.ebuild 1114 SHA256 329bf30c855deb826bc158df503c93e96d15b4482affeaf11e0fdbd302c7b31f SHA512 ca863bc2103333fd1bc6959e9ce104b12ee17a636528209ee6cee519978c055fbb849b330ce28c691a816eccc6e6185138bd81859fb4965f3f6f5c5509859de4 WHIRLPOOL 70b27f082feebd37735b457cba8794a00fdef8684e378de304eb3badc16c0678a160385232c815db305ac772161b333324c4cc659e439785f05d1f88cf8db2d5 +MISC ChangeLog 3739 SHA256 8259acb2504f96d5da573e88d0670b83bdc21ee7ae4c327da4d757642e08f98f SHA512 8e5b29b93c1a32dfd5b8a7573447a20d76307bd134b4c9e9aab4b886bdbf779fccf2a8e9b593a7a6c2ea550f15473dbfa4b51cd331feda5b3eed0e8707a7e8c8 WHIRLPOOL 1697a01584c8f420b3d0646a3fbdcbd1ca3287b16d277953a7aac7b0e50bcd18e615dc7f355f1cff06f0d4b23877c79d5f35abe56b6cce4a7d9afb7eda9b118b +MISC metadata.xml 695 SHA256 1035ab896e43423442352fe7f3d4d95e493ab8b51a2b8c8a93755cf29928d9cb SHA512 d882f0b8a442cf0d6e1b217c156b9b2c32ca08250e229ba958b4c4a9ddde90676c0884e8981899a069d56a2c67e45f636964b0d7a7df0ae8b32478208665894a WHIRLPOOL 5d85a7e8d82d826cf15463c0908360784da031fba85cd7c8bc34d214c2b558444e084d088fb7605a0c4b788592019a0388fcf8b4a6dd3ece1d7360c44e0e4a06 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) -Comment: GPGTools - http://gpgtools.org -iEYEAREIAAYFAlAeP4YACgkQgAnW8HDreRaDnwCgmR55KAZd2huxsxaWLVAzrKvQ -1BsAoLsIRsZc3lMkOC43DnrNrvmZmaJc -=AwFc +iEYEAREIAAYFAlAj5jgACgkQ1ycZbhPLE2AvwACgncN4wLBB97SPUVyC8GAHzlxD +IlwAnRnheO8n9dEH13WJyF+4eu54Xw7Q +=6l9m -----END PGP SIGNATURE----- diff --git a/dev-libs/libtecla/libtecla-1.6.2.ebuild b/dev-libs/libtecla/libtecla-1.6.2.ebuild new file mode 100644 index 000000000000..f8065f699894 --- /dev/null +++ b/dev-libs/libtecla/libtecla-1.6.2.ebuild @@ -0,0 +1,45 @@ +# Copyright 1999-2012 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/dev-libs/libtecla/libtecla-1.6.2.ebuild,v 1.1 2012/08/09 16:32:51 bicatali Exp $ + +EAPI=4 + +inherit autotools eutils flag-o-matic multilib + +DESCRIPTION="Tecla command-line editing library" +HOMEPAGE="http://www.astro.caltech.edu/~mcs/tecla/" +SRC_URI="http://www.astro.caltech.edu/~mcs/tecla/${P}.tar.gz" + +LICENSE="as-is" +SLOT="0" +KEYWORDS="~amd64 ~ppc ~x86 ~amd64-linux ~x86-linux" +IUSE="static-libs" + +DEPEND="sys-libs/ncurses" +RDEPEND="${DEPEND}" + +S=${WORKDIR}/libtecla + +src_prepare() { + epatch \ + "${FILESDIR}"/${PN}-1.6.1-install.patch \ + "${FILESDIR}"/${PN}-1.6.1-ldflags.patch \ + "${FILESDIR}"/${PN}-1.6.1-no-strip.patch \ + "${FILESDIR}"/${PN}-1.6.1-parallel_build2.patch \ + "${FILESDIR}"/${PN}-1.6.1-LDFLAGS2.patch \ + "${FILESDIR}"/${PN}-1.6.1-prll-install.patch + eautoreconf +} + +src_compile() { + emake \ + OPT="" \ + LDFLAGS="${LDFLAGS}" \ + LFLAGS="$(raw-ldflags)" +} + +src_install() { + default + use static-libs || \ + rm -rv "${ED}"/usr/$(get_libdir)/*a || die +} diff --git a/dev-libs/libtecla/metadata.xml b/dev-libs/libtecla/metadata.xml index d369d068ffb8..d610aa8dd553 100644 --- a/dev-libs/libtecla/metadata.xml +++ b/dev-libs/libtecla/metadata.xml @@ -1,5 +1,15 @@ <?xml version="1.0" encoding="UTF-8"?> <!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> <pkgmetadata> - <herd>sci</herd> +<herd>sci</herd> +<longdescription lang='en'> + The tecla library provides UNIX and LINUX programs with interactive + command line editing facilities, similar to those of the UNIX tcsh + shell. In addition to simple command-line editing, it supports + recall of previously entered command lines, TAB completion of file + names or other tokens, and in-line wild-card expansion of + filenames. The internal functions which perform file-name completion + and wild-card expansion are also available externally for optional + use by programs. +</longdescription> </pkgmetadata> |